What Challenges Exist in Implementing Microfluidic Systems for Catalysis?

Despite their advantages, several challenges must be addressed when implementing microfluidic systems for catalysis:
Fabrication Complexity: The design and fabrication of microfluidic devices can be complex and require specialized equipment and expertise.
Material Compatibility: The materials used for microfluidic devices must be compatible with the reactants, catalysts, and solvents used in the reactions.
Scalability: While microfluidic systems excel in small-scale reactions, scaling up to industrial production levels remains a challenge.
Clogging and Fouling: Microfluidic channels are susceptible to clogging and fouling, which can hinder reaction performance and require frequent maintenance.
